Acton is an upscale suburb northwest of Boston, a quaint and charming New England hamlet if ever there was one. The town’s numerous large parks offer gorgeous scenery and spacious grounds for residents to get outdoors and play (sledding at NARA Park in the winter can’t be beat). The region is rich with history (particularly in nearby Concord) and museums abound, making it an ideal rental location for folks with scholarly interests.
The MBTA station on the south side of town connects Acton with the rest of the Boston metropolitan area, and downtown Boston is only about 45 minutes away by car. The local schools receive terrific ratings, and the crime rate is among the lowest in Massachusetts, making Acton one of the most family-friendly environments around.
